Taliban authorities have flogged three people, including a woman, in Afghanistan’s northern Faryab province after convicting them of what they described as illicit relations and fleeing home, Amu TV reported. The Taliban Supreme Court said the punishments were implemented following judicial rulings.
In a statement, the court said the floggings took place in Khwaja Musa and Qaramqol districts. Each individual received between 30 and 39 lashes, while two were additionally sentenced to three years in prison. The court said the punishments were carried out with official approval and in the presence of Taliban officials and local residents.
The incident comes amid a reported increase in public corporal punishments since the start of the year. Taliban court data indicate at least 37 people were flogged across 10 provinces within the first week alone, for offences including theft, adultery, alcohol sales and forgery. Rights advocates say such measures spread fear, while Taliban officials defend them as enforcement of Islamic law.
